For a couple of weeks, I’ve been itching to work on the Lyrical Toad sign for the Sign Invitational, but life has been busy. Today was the day at last, and in a few hours, I had a whole lot of fun and made great progress sketching out the piece in 3D. Our Fastcut CNC plasma made short work of cutting a dozen maple leaves from some scrap 14-gauge steel. It didn’t take long to weld on the stems and then weld the leaves to the tree structure. The sculpting of the tree is now almost complete, and the toad and harp are roughed and ready for the final layer of sculpting epoxy and all the details.
